Cmder: W10 - problem on starting \conemu-maximus5\..\init.bat is not recognized

So I have the version mini cmder Version 1.3.6.678
When I launch it (as Administrator), I got the following error:

\cmder_mini\vendor\conemu-maximus5\..\init.bat"' is not recognized as an internal or external command,
operable program or batch file.

image

This is usable but it doesn't load the ssh agent for example.

@lamapidu @cosmicmarkup Check that your antivirus is not quarantining init.bat when you extract the archive or run cmder.exe. Does %cmder_root%\vendor\init.bat file exist after extraction or cmder.exe execution?

@daxgames You are totally right! I checked the extracted folder and the init.bat wasn't here but it was well into the archive.
This is really odd that I didn't have any notification that the antivirus removed it.
I use avast on this laptop and it seems that it removed it yes.
It works back to normal now!
